Introduction
Thank you and congratulations with the purchase of the Rollz
umbrella.
Before installing the rollator umbrella, read the assembly and
handling manual and note all the safety instructions. When
the assembling of the umbrella has been completed you can
start enjoying the best quality and easy handling of this
product.
The umbrella gives optimal protection
against rain and sun, as they block the
harmful UV radiation almost completely.
The Air-Vent-System ensures stability in
windy weather.
Because of the space-saving placement
on the right side (usually) you can use
your rollator with both hands without
being restricted.
Please note that the Rollz umbrella fits
all Rollz rollators. Choose the chapter
that corresponds to your Rollz model for
detailed instructions.

Content of the package
In the package you will find:
• a rollator umbrella with two adjustable joints and a cover
(figure 1);
• the pre-assembled mounting clamp for the Rollz Motion
(Performance, Rhythm, Electric) (figure 2);
• the parts to rebuild the mounting clamp for the Rollz Flex
(figure 6);
• an Allen key for easy installation of the Rollz umbrella.
Plastic bags can be dangerous!
To avoid suffocation, keep the plastic bag
of the packaging away from infants and little
children.

Assembly on the Rollz Motion (Performance,
Rhythm, Electric)
Note: If you own a Rollz Flex, please skip to the next chapter.
The mounting clamp is pre-assembled for mounting on the
Rollz Motion. You can assemble the umbrella on both the left
and right side, but always make sure the mounting clamp
points backwards (figure 4).
The clamp consists of two parts (figure 2). First attach the
rollator part on the frame of your Rollz Motion. Then fasten the
umbrella to the umbrella part. Find out how to assemble it on
the next pages.

Assembling goes as follows:
• Make sure to not lose the small pre-mounted spacer ring X
placed in-between the clamps of the mounting clamp. It
should always remain on the long Allen screw with flat head
(figure 3).
• Untighten the screws from the rollator part (figure 2) and
fix the mounting clamp as high as possible on the frame,
with help of the Allen key (figure 4). Make sure the umbrella
part is pointing backwards and the plastic wing nut is
pointing outwards (figure 4).
• Tighten the screws firmly.
• You can now place the umbrella pole in the umbrella clamp
from above and tighten the plastic wing nut (figure 4).
• The adjusting ring Y (figure 5) can be placed on the umbrella
pole the for setting the umbrella to the desired height. Make
sure you place the adjusting ring Y above the umbrella part
(figure 2) to keep the umbrella from moving down. You can
choose from a maximum of five different heights.
• The distance between the tip of the umbrella and the ground
should be at least 3-5 cm when the umbrella is folded.
• Tighten the screws again after two days.

Assembly on the Rollz Flex
Note: If you own a Rollz Motion, please return to the previous chapter.
The mounting clamp is default pre-assembled for the Rollz
Motion. Therefore the parts have to be swapped for the Rollz
Flex. The changing of the clamp goes as follows (figure 6):
• Unscrew the screws of the rollator part until both come
loose (figure 2). Remove both screws and the two black parts
labelled with indication number 25.
• Take the other two screws and two black parts from the Rollz
Flex mounting clamp (indication number 22) and screw them
in place with the gaps facing each other (figure 7).

The mounting clamp is now assembled for mounting on the
Rollz Flex. You can assemble the umbrella on both the left and
right side, but always make sure the mounting clamp points
forwards (figure 9).
The clamp consists of two parts. First attach the rollator part
on the frame of your Rollz Flex. Then fasten the umbrella to the
umbrella part. Find out how to assemble it on the next pages.

Assembling goes as follows:
• Make sure to not lose the small pre-mounted spacer ring X
placed in-between the clamps of the mounting clamp. It
should always remain on the long Allen screw with flat head
(figure 8).
• Untighten the screws from the rollator part (figure 7) and
fix the mounting clamp as high as possible on the frame,
with help of the Allen key (figure 9). Make sure the
umbrella part is pointing forwards and the plastic wing nut
is pointing outwards (figure 9).
• Tighten the screws firmly.
• You can now place the umbrella pole in the umbrella clamp
from above and tighten the plastic wing nut (figure 9).
• The adjusting ring Y (figure 10) can be placed on the
umbrella pole the for setting the umbrella to the desired
height. Make sure you place the adjusting ring Y above
the umbrella part (figure 7) to keep the umbrella from
moving down. You can choose from a maximum of five
different heights.
• The distance between the tip of the umbrella and the ground
should be at least 3-5 cm when the umbrella is folded.
• Tighten the screws again after two days.
